In "The Unspoken Rules," Gorick Ng examines various standards and rules that are vital to a successful career. These rules are relevant and applicable to any role in any industry. This book offers tips on topics ranging from having a positive mindset to communicating effectively, from prioritizing various tasks to resolving conflict. Written for those just starting their career, this text is beneficial for navigating and succeeding in the workforce. Part 1, comprising chapters 2 through 4, discusses strategies for starting a new job successfully. The importance of having a positive mindset, asking good questions, and being proactive are all specifically examined. Chapter 2 explores the importance of mindset when starting a new job. Opportunities will be presented, and you need to be able to identify and seize them in order to be successful in your career. This requires you to have a mindset to try even if you might fail. An example is used to illustrate this idea.
